[0014]Referring to FIG. 1, a simulated eye 10 includes an eyeball 100 and a spherical shell 200 for receiving the eyeball 100. An opening 202 is defined in the shell 200. A convex lens 102 is disposed in the eyeball 100 and exposed via the opening 202. A pupil 300 is fixed in the eyeball 100 and is visible through the convex lens 102, and an optical axis of the convex lens 102 generally extends through a centre of the pupil 300. A portion of the pupil 300 facing the convex lens 102 is colored.

[0015]Referring to FIGS. 2 and 3, a round through hole 104 is defined in the eyeball 100. The convex lens 102 is mounted into the through hole 104. A hollow cylindrical sleeve 106 protrudes from an inner surface of the eyeball 100 and surrounds the through hole 104. The sleeve 106 is configured for receiving a supporting member 400. A cylindrical protrusion 108 protrudes inwardly from an inner surface of the sleeve 106. The protrusion 108 is parallel to an axis of the sleeve 106.

Abstract

A simulated eye is capable of being changed between a contracted state and a dilated state. The simulated eye includes a shell defining an opening, an eyeball, and a driving device. The eyeball is received in the shell and exposed at the opening, the eyeball includes a lens and a pupil, the pupil is visible through the lens, and a virtual image of the pupil formed via the lens. The driving device is configured to drive the pupil to move toward and backward the lens. When the transmission member drives the pupil to move, the virtual image of the pupil is changeable, and the simulated eye changed between a contracted state and a dilated state.

BACKGROUND[0001]1. Technical Field[0002]The disclosure relates to toys and, more particularly, to a simulated eye for a toy.[0003]2. Description of Related Art[0004]As the development of the electronic technology, more and more robot toys simulate people's actions, such as, walking, jumping, and so on. As known, eyes are one of the most important organs of human body, and people can express various feelings via the action of the eyes. The eyes of some robot toys simulate human eyes by imitating various shapes of the human eyes. However, some of these simulations are limited to the eyelids opening and closing, and accordingly, other simulation effects of the eyes of the robot toys are needed to make the robot looks more lifelike.
